DO YOU KNOW THE WAY TO SAN José? 1
Written by: Burt Bacharach & Hal David
Performed by: Dionne Warwick-1968
Appears on: "Do You Know The Way to San José" (B-side: "Let Me Be Lonely,"
(Scepter, 45rpm #SCE-12216, US)-1968 & (Vogue, 45rpm #DV-14745, Europe)-1968;
Dionne Warwick in Valley of the Dolls 1(Scepter, LP #SPS-568)-1968 & (Scepter, CD
#SPCD-568)-2005; The Dionne Warwick Collection (Pickwick, LP #001)-1976; Dionne
Warwick 'At Her Very Best' (Pair, CD & CS #1243)-1989; AM Gold: 1968 (Time Life,
CD #4)-1990* 3 ; Dionne Warwick The Essential Collection (Global, CD #48)-1996;
The Very Best of Dionne Warwick (Rhino, CD & CS #79839)-2000; Very Dionne (Rhino,
CD #77869)-2004; Dionne Warwick The Love Collection (Sony-BMG, CD 725014)-2008;
et al. (*Compilation of various artists.)
1 "Do You Know the Way to San José?" made it to #10 on the U.S. Chart and #8 on
the UK Chart. The song earned Warwick a Grammy Award for Best Contemporary Pop
Vocal Performance, Female.
